Official record

Development description

Permission for development that will consist of removal of the flat roofs, either side of the main structure and replacing them with 25 degree pitched roofs. Adding a 14.2m sq single storey extension to the rear of the existing property. Conversion of an existing garage to bedroom and bathroom, relocation of exiting back door to the rear of the property
